A delicate agave spirit from Unito Distillery in Santiago Matatlan, Oaxaca, Mexico. Made with 8-11 year old Espadín agave, slow-cooked in stone ovens, crushed with a stone mill, fermented in pine vats, and double distilled in copper stills, bottled at 40% ABV. It has an aromatic start with notes of agave, earth, fruits, herbs, and spices. A delicate middle adds hints of fresh agave and citrus, leading to a quick, balanced finish with a touch of mesquite smoke.
